Durham Mortgages B - Refinancing 2024: 01 September 2024


The second re-financing of the Durham B transaction, which originally closed in May 2018 and was then re-financed in August 2021.

The Issuer will make payments on the Notes from payments of principal and revenue received from a portfolio comprising buy-to-let loans which, other than the Shortfall Loans, are secured over residential properties located in England and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land, the equitable interest in which was sold to the Issuer by Cornwall Home Loans Limited on 23 May 2018 (the Original Closing Date).

As at the Portfolio Reference Date (30 June 2024) the portfolio comprised of 10,171 accounts (11,659 sub-accounts) of loans advanced to borrowers upon the security of BTL residential properties situated in England,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land. The average account balance is £104,977 and the largest is for £1.262mln. Repayment type (by current balances): Interest Only – 98.27%, Repayment – 1.73%. Interest rate type: Floating – 98.68%, Discount – 1.32%. Loan purpose: Purchase – 51.86%, Re-mortgage – 47.87%, other – 0.26%. The WA indexed LTV is 58.99% (original LTV was 81.96%) and the WA seasoning is 213 months. Arrears: Loans in Arrears ≥ 3 month – 11.02%. Regional distribution: Scotland – 21.12%, London – 20.26%, North West – 14.11% and the South East – 8.49%.

UK & EU Risk Retention: On the Closing Date, Barclays Bank PLC (the Retention Holder) will retain, as originator, on an ongoing basis, a material net economic interest of not less than 5% in the securitisation in accordance with Article 6(1) of the UK Securitisation Regulation and Article 6 of the EU Securitisation Regulation.

US Risk Retention: The Retention Holder intends to satisfy the US Credit Risk Retention Requirements by acquiring and retaining, directly, an eligible vertical interest (an EVI) equal to a minimum of 5% of the nominal value of each Class of Notes and the Certificates.

STS: The Notes are not intended to be designated as a UK STS securitisation or a EU STS securitisation for the purposes of the UK Securitisation Regulation or the EU Securitisation Regulation.
